Honor Oak Park is equipped with convenient facilities, making your journey as smooth as possible. The station's ticket office is open during the morning peak hours, and for those purchasing tickets in advance, there are ticket machines available to collect them. The facility is quite accommodating with step-free access throughout, ensuring ease of movement for everyone, including parents with prams or travelers with mobility aids.
While the station lacks some amenities like bicycle storage and on-site shops, there is a cozy coffee shop perfect for grabbing a quick refreshment. If you're in need of help, customer services are well-organized with help points and live information screens for arrivals and departures. If you require assistance on your journey, both national rail and London’s Overground offer comprehensive support to tailor travel to your needs.
The surrounding area of Honor Oak Park offers various onward travel solutions. For those looking to continue their journey by bus, stops near the station provide routes heading towards key locations like Crystal Palace and London Bridge. If you prefer the privacy of a taxi, services like Addison Lee and Gett can be conveniently arranged. While Clitheroe Station doesn't boast an extensive array of facilities, it does cater adequately to the essential needs of its passengers. Though it lacks a ticket office, fear not because ticket machines are conveniently located for purchasing or collecting pre-booked tickets — including those bought online. For travellers with accessibility needs, Clitheroe is equipped with accessible ticket machines and induction loops for a seamless experience.
Support is readily accessible, thanks to customer service help points available on the platforms. Although the station has no stationed staff, assistance can be requested via a conductor when you board the train. While there are no waiting rooms or toilet facilities, the available seating area ensures a comfortable wait for your next journey.
Clitheroe’s connections aren't limited to trains alone. The bus interchange located adjacent to the station front provides convenient links with local bus services, ensuring that onward travel is a breeze. Taxis are also an option for those preferring private transport. Although bicycle hire is not available directly at the station, those arriving or travelling by bike can make use of cycle lockers and designated storage spaces.
